0

我在 Windows 平台上打开套接字以发送 RTP 语音数据包。该应用程序是软电话。应该在此套接字上设置哪些首选选项。

4

1 回答 1

1

我认为基本 RTP 不需要任何特殊选项。如果您的应用遇到问题,您可以设置以下一些选项:

SO_SNDBUF
SO_RCVBUF

将发送缓冲区设置为您的 RTP 帧大小以避免操作系统缓冲。如果操作系统的默认缓冲区大小对于您的帧大小来说太小,请设置接收缓冲区以避免截断帧。

除此之外,我真的什么都想不出来了……

于 2010-01-19T20:15:11.173 回答